码迷,mamicode.com
首页 > 编程语言
Python 数据结构
2017-06-24 14:34:39 1、整数和长整数 2、浮点数 3、复数,形如1+4j等 4、字符串 单引号双引号均可,也有三引号的写法,三引号的作用是为了实现多行字符串的操作 常用函数: len():得到字符串的长度 5、列表list 打了激素的数组,相比于c++里的数组,列表要强悍的多,无 ...
分类:编程语言   时间:2017-06-24 18:32:09    阅读次数:118
C/C++知识要点5——智能指针原理及自己定义实现
智能指针概述: 智能指针用来管理动态对象。其行为类似于常规指针,重要的差别是:它负责自己主动释放所指向的对象。 C++ 11标准库提供两种智能指针:shared_ptr、unique_ptr 差别是:shared_ptr同意多个指针指向同一个对象;unique_ptr则独占所指向的对象。 另外。另一 ...
分类:编程语言   时间:2017-06-24 18:31:24    阅读次数:174
深入理解JVM_java代码的执行机制01
本章学习重点: 1、Jvm: 如何将java代码编译为class文件。 如何装载class文件及如何执行class文件。 jvm如何进行内存分配和回收。 jvm多线程:线程资源同步机制和线程之间交互的机制。 3.1 java代码的执行机制 java源码编译机制。 1、三个步骤: 分析和输入到符号表( ...
分类:编程语言   时间:2017-06-24 18:31:17    阅读次数:212
Java获取随机数
Java中生成随机数的方式 1、System.currentTimeMillis()方法,该方法返回从1970年1月1号0点0分0秒到目前的一个long型的毫秒 数,可作为一个随机数,还可以将其对某些数取模,就能限制随机数的范围;此方式在循环中同时产生多个随机数时,会是相同的值,有一定的局限性! 1 ...
分类:编程语言   时间:2017-06-24 18:29:42    阅读次数:163
深入浅出JMS(四)--Spring和ActiveMQ整合的完整实例
第一篇博文深入浅出JMS(一)–JMS基本概念,我们介绍了JMS的两种消息模型:点对点和发布订阅模型,以及消息被消费的两个方式:同步和异步,JMS编程模型的对象,最后说了JMS的优点。 第二篇博文深入浅出JMS(二)–ActiveMQ简单介绍以及安装,我们介绍了消息中间件ActiveMQ,安装,启动 ...
分类:编程语言   时间:2017-06-24 18:28:58    阅读次数:206
每一个JavaScript开发者都应该知道的10道面试题
JavaScript十分特别。而且差点儿在每一个大型应用中起着至关关键的数据。那么,究竟是什么使JavaScript显得与众不同,意义非凡? 这里有一些问题将帮助你了解其真正的奥妙所在: 1、你能说出对JavaScript应用开发人员非常重要的两种编程范式吗? 答: JavaScript是一门多范式 ...
分类:编程语言   时间:2017-06-24 18:28:50    阅读次数:182
[51nod]1001 数组中和等于K的数对
给出一个整数K和一个无序数组A,A的元素为N个互不相同的整数,找出数组A中所有和等于K的数对。例如K = 8,数组A:{-1,6,5,3,4,2,9,0,8},所有和等于8的数对包括(-1,9),(0,8),(2,6),(3,5)。 给出一个整数K和一个无序数组A,A的元素为N个互不相同的整数,找出 ...
分类:编程语言   时间:2017-06-24 18:28:41    阅读次数:149
Python学习笔记(yield与装饰器)
yeild:返回一个生成器对象; 装饰器:本身是一个函数,函数目的装饰其他函数(调用其他函数) 功能:增强被装饰函数的功能 装饰器一般接受一个函数对象作为参数,以便对其增强 @原函数名 来调用其他函数 递归:递归需要边界条件,递归前进段和递归返回段; 10*9*8*7*6*5*4*3*2*1 10* ...
分类:编程语言   时间:2017-06-24 18:28:32    阅读次数:119
Java加密技术(一)——BASE64与单向加密算法MD5&SHA&MAC
基本的单向加密算法: BASE64 严格地说,属于编码格式,而非加密算法 MD5(Message Digest algorithm 5,信息摘要算法) SHA(Secure Hash Algorithm,安全散列算法) HMAC(Hash Message Authentication Code,散列 ...
分类:编程语言   时间:2017-06-24 18:27:45    阅读次数:242
HDU 1040.As Easy As A+B【排序】【如题(水!水!水!)】【8月24】
As Easy As A+B Problem Description These days, I am thinking about a question, how can I get a problem as easy as A+B? It is fairly difficulty to do s ...
分类:编程语言   时间:2017-06-24 18:27:36    阅读次数:234
css3+javascript实现翻页幻灯片
css3+javascript实现翻页幻灯片 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 4 ...
分类:编程语言   时间:2017-06-24 18:27:23    阅读次数:152
JAVAEE之--------过滤器设置是否缓存(Filter)
在网页中。每次的client訪问server。有部分不用反复请求。如有些图片,视频等就没有必要每次都请求,这样会让server增大工作量。为了防止这样。我们採用过滤器来设置client是都缓存。 參考文章:点击打开链接 HTTP1.1中启用Cache-Control 来控制页面的缓存与否。这里介绍几 ...
分类:编程语言   时间:2017-06-24 18:25:35    阅读次数:116
python预习-第四节
#遍历列表所有元素 #!/usr/bin/python# -*- coding: UTF-8 -*- listm=["s","l","z","x","l","m","XX",[123,23,4,89,05,[78,35,65,2017],"zX",1.2],2.3,4.5,6.7,8.9,120.2 ...
分类:编程语言   时间:2017-06-24 18:25:01    阅读次数:164
《Java虚拟机原理图解》 1.2.3、Class文件里的常量池具体解释(下)
NO9.类中引用到的field字段在常量池中是如何描写叙述的?(CONSTANT_Fieldref_info, CONSTANT_Name_Type_info) 一般而言。我们在定义类的过程中会定义一些 field 字段。然后会在这个类的其它地方(如方法中)使用到它。有可能我们在类的方法中仅仅使用f ...
分类:编程语言   时间:2017-06-24 17:28:44    阅读次数:259
网络编程 -- RPC实现原理 -- NIO多线程 -- 迭代版本V1
网络编程 -- RPC实现原理 -- 目录 啦啦啦 V1——设置标识变量selectionKey.attach(true);只处理一次(会一直循环遍历selectionKeys,占用CPU资源)。 (由于key没有清除,依旧在selectionKeys中存在,遍历时依旧会检测到对应事件,除非sock ...
分类:编程语言   时间:2017-06-24 17:27:38    阅读次数:214
springmvc结合ehcache实现共享对象缓存
笔者最近在学习Web性能优化的知识,想用springmvc结合ehcache来实现共享对象缓存,可是网上的很多教程讲得不是很清楚,加上本人对spring的知识还没有完全熟悉,所以在实现过程中碰到了各种各样的问题。现在将我的实验过程记录下来,以便以后回顾并且给广大正努力学习的同学参考参考。以下的代码基 ...
分类:编程语言   时间:2017-06-24 17:27:23    阅读次数:169
python os、sys模块、时间模块、正则表达式
python os、sys模块 OS模块是Python标准库中的一个用于访问操作系统功能的模块,OS模块提供了一种可移植的方法使用操作系统的功能。使用OS模块中提供的接口,可以实现跨平台访问。但是在OS模块中的接口并不是所有平台都通用,有些接口的实现是依靠特定平台下的接口的。在OS模块中提供了一系列 ...
分类:编程语言   时间:2017-06-24 17:26:46    阅读次数:324
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!